发明名称 DISCRIMINATION APPARATUS FOR PAPER SHEETS
摘要 PROBLEM TO BE SOLVED: To provide a discrimination apparatus which can surely discriminate the authenticity of paper sheets to which a printing treatment has been executed by jointly using an ordinary printing ink and a luminescent ink. SOLUTION: The bill M discrimination apparatus discriminates the authenticity of a bill M to which the printing treatment has been executed while both the luminescent ink which emits light when placed in a prescribed environment and the ordinary printing ink are used. The discrimination apparatus is provided with a first light receiving element 52 which receives the light emitted from the luminescent ink placed in the prescribed environment, and a second light receiving element 53 which receives reflected light from the ordinary printing ink as light whose wavelength is different from the emission wavelength of the luminescent ink. The first and second elements 52, 53 are arranged so as to receive light from the same position of the bill M. The discrimination apparatus is provided with a correlation computing means by which output values from the first and second elements 52, 53 due to their light receiving operations are compared so as to compute a correlation between both, and an authenticity discrimination means which discriminates the authenticity of the bill M on the basis of the computation result of the correlation computing means.
